Corso online per Programmatore C++
Corso
Online
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Descrizione
-
Tipologia
Corso
-
Metodologia
Online
-
Ore di lezione
6h
-
Inizio
Scegli data
La partecipazione al corso non richiede requisiti in particolare. Il corso è consigliato per chi ha una conoscenza di base delle discipline informatiche. Lo scopo è far sviluppare nuove competenze nell’ambito per programmare, partendo dall’ ABC.
Il corso ti consentirà di comprendere il concetto di logica e di analisi che il linguaggio C++, elaborare autonomamente programmi specifici, trattare le basi della programmazione a oggetti e conoscere le tecniche, i programmi del settore e i Design Patterns più utilizzati al momento.
Sedi e date
Luogo
Inizio del corso
Inizio del corso
Opinioni
Successi del Centro
Tutti i corsi devono essere aggiornati
La media delle valutazioni dev'essere superiore a 3,7
Più di 50 opinioni degli ultimi 12 mesi
3 anni del centro in Emagister.
Materie
- Programmatore
- Logica
- C
- C#
- Programmazione
- C++
- OOP
Programma
Introduzione al Corso
MODULO 2: Cosa significa programmare
Linguaggi di programmazione
Documentazione
Ambiente
MODULO 3: Il linguaggio
Variabili, costanti, tipi ed operatori
Controllo del flusso
Puntatori
MODULO 4: Programmazione strutturata
Funzioni e procedure
Logica di Hoare
Compilazione e Makefile
MODULO 5: Programmazione orientata ad oggetti (OOP) – Parte I
Classi, oggetti e UML
Principi
Istanziare ed usare gli oggetti
MODULO 6: Programmazione orientata ad oggetti (OOP) – Parte II
Overloading
Classi astratte ed interfacce
Ereditarietà multipla
MODULO 7: Gestione delle eccezioni
Eccezioni
I costrutti try-catch
Gerarchia di eccezioni
MODULO 8: I Template
Cosa sono i template
Esempi notevoli
Creare un template
MODULO 9: Operazioni di input e output
Scrittura e lettura su file
Programmazione socket
Processi server e client
MODULO 10: Programmazione orientata ad oggetti (OOP) – Parte III
Design Pattern Strutturali
Design Pattern Creazionali
Design Pattern Comportamentali
MODULO 11: Software management systems
Versionamento del sotware
Esempi di utilizzo di GitHub
Gestione della documentazione
MODULO 12: Il ciclo di sviluppo del software
Ciclo di sviluppo
Scrittura del codice e testing
Distribuzione e mantenimento
Hai bisogno di un coach per la formazione?
Ti aiuterà a confrontare vari corsi e trovare l'offerta formativa più conveniente.
Corso online per Programmatore C++